Sustainable Materials: Choosing Eco-Friendly Fibers for Knitted Vests

When you're chasing after sustainable fashion, picking the right materials really matters—especially when it comes to knitted vests. Eco-friendly fibers aren’t just good for the planet; they also bring some pretty awesome perks for comfort and style. Take Organic Cotton, for example. It’s grown without nasty pesticides, so it’s a safe, eco-wise choice for both Earth and whoever’s wearing it. Plus, this soft, breathable fabric is perfect for knits—it keeps you warm, but doesn’t make you sweat or feel stuffy.

Then there’s Tencel, which is made from sustainably harvested wood pulp. What’s cool about it? It uses way less water and energy than traditional fabrics, and it breaks down easily in nature, so it’s super eco-friendly. Its silky feel and moisture-wicking properties add a touch of luxury to your knitted vests, while still keeping you comfortable all day long. And don’t forget about hemp and recycled yarns—they’re gaining popularity for good reason. Hemp is tough and durable, making your vest last longer, while recycled yarns help cut down on textile waste. All in all, choosing these kinds of fibers means you can look good, feel good, and help support a healthier planet at the same time.

Styling Tips: How to Wear Eco-Friendly Knitted Vests for Any Occasion

Eco-friendly knitted vests are honestly such a versatile piece to have in your wardrobe. They’re not just stylish, but also a great way to show you care about sustainability. When it comes to styling them, I’d say the trick is to play around with layering and textures. For a chill day out, toss on a soft, organic cotton vest with a simple fitted t-shirt and high-waisted jeans — it’s a combo that makes the vest pop without sacrificing comfort or style. Throw in some eco-friendly sneakers, and bam! You’ve got a look that’s all about fashion with a conscience.

And hey, these vests aren’t just for casual outings. For those special moments, you can totally dress them up. Imagine layering a fitted turtleneck under a chic, bold-colored knitted vest, then pairing it with tailored trousers or a midi skirt made from sustainable fabrics. Adding some statement jewelry or a cool belt can really elevate the whole vibe. Whether you’re heading to brunch or an evening get-together, eco-friendly knitted vests can go from day to night effortlessly, giving you a stylish, eco-conscious option that's both practical and pretty chic.

Finding the Right Fit: Inclusive Sizing for Sustainable Female Fashion

You know, as sustainable fashion keeps evolving, one thing that's really coming into focus is the need for more inclusivity. More brands are jumping on the eco-friendly bandwagon, but let's be honest — size diversity still has a long way to go. A 2021 report from McKinsey & Company pointed out that the plus-size market is now worth over $21 billion and is just getting bigger. That’s totally a sign that we need to cater to all body types, so everyone feels like they can be part of the eco-conscious fashion movement.

When we talk about eco-friendly knitted vests, for example, making sure they fit different bodies is crucial. I came across a survey from the CFDA, which says that about 68% of women feel like the fashion industry kinda drops the ball when it comes to options for their size. So, by offering a wider range of sizes, brands aren’t just filling a gap — they're also sending a strong message that sustainability and inclusivity go hand in hand. It’s really about inviting women of all shapes and sizes to express themselves with stylish, eco-friendly clothes. As this sustainable fashion wave keeps growing, it’s clear that inclusivity isn’t just a trend anymore — it’s a must-have if we really want to shake things up for the better.
